A worthy and safe replacement for the old Clear.
I used the old Obaji Clear with hydroquinone for years. It worked almost miraculously within 12 weeks to lighten every tiny spot and freckle on my skin. But after using it over a longer period of time, I noticed my skin was becoming more fragile. I was having broken capillaries appear, and I read that Clear could thin your skin out, as well as causing concerns about cancer. So I stopped using it and over time I wished I had something to replace it. Now Obaji Clear is made with ingredients that have all the benefits of the spot lightener hydroquinone, but without the side effects. The only drawback is that it takes longer to work. I fully expect to stay in this for the long haul, though, as I see a visible difference in my skin after just two months. Not as fast or as miraculous - so far - as the old Clear, but way good enough to keep going. UPDATE: It has been another 2 months of using Clear once a day, at night, under my moisturizer. I put the Clear on my freshly washed and thoroughly dried face, then let it sit for about 5 or 10 minutes, then apply my moisturizer. The improvement in my skin is obvious now, and I expect by the six-month-mark I will be very, very glad I stuck with it. UPDATE February 2019: Just checking back in with an almost-two-year report. I have used the Clear FX once a day before my night moisturizer for about eighteen months at this point. I am very happy with the long term results of use. I don't see any evidence that it does any harm to my skin, as the original with hydroquinone did after long use, and it has evened out my skin tone and faded everything that needed to fade out (freckles and discolorations and dark spots). I will continue to use this product as long as it is available because it works!

This is the Fx version without HQ. NOT a fake.
This is NOT a fake Obagi product. It’s just an OTC version that doesn’t have hydroquinone. It has arbutin, which helps with hyperpigmentation but just not as strong as hydroquinone. You need prescription to get the Rx version. So I don’t understand why people expects to get the Rx version from Amazon and when they realize that this is not the Rx version, they call it a fake. I have mild hyperpigmentation which is why I prefer using the Fx version instead. I’m also using tretinoin cream so I try not to add other strong actives to my routine. This product works well for me. It helps with post-inflammatory pigmentation without causing irritation.
